Those Ikes look very lustrous. Here's a complete 32-coin set in a Capital Plastics holder that I finished a couple of years ago. It looks really nice, but it bugs me that a lot of the coins don't fit well in the holes, mainly the silver issues and proofs. I recommend a Dansco album.
